Welcome aboard. Context: ProctorQueue routes live exam sessions to available proctors at Hallowmere Academy's testing partner, Veristand. During last month's exam surge, someone manually raised the queue concurrency and timeout settings directly on the prod boxes, and those changes were never committed back to the repo. The declared config and the running config have now diverged in at least four fields. Please reconcile them carefully; exams are latency-sensitive. The running values are shown below.

settings of tagag-fafof:
holiel:
  pin: 4034
  tenant: norys
  seal: seal_c0ae53f1
  metrics_host: metrics.holiel.zarqelcorp.example
  standby_team: drumir
  escalation: sorius-aldath
  nonce: b972ce

Runbook note for the eng sync: the Larkspan component library now uses strict semver, and consuming apps must pin LARKSPAN_VERSION in their env files rather than tracking latest. CI rejects builds where the pinned version lags more than two minors. Publishing a new version requires the registry publish token, added on the next line.

env line for yahap-yahip: VAULT_KEY13=a87fef5c96039

/*
 * Client setup for Ladleworks, the recipe-scaling calculator backend.
 * Reviewer notes: all unit conversions are delegated to the internal
 * Measurely service, so this client must never fall back to local
 * conversion tables — stale ratios caused the rounding bug in v2.3.
 * Timeouts are deliberately short (800 ms) because scaling requests
 * block the render path; please flag any change to that value.
 * The client authenticates to Measurely using the key directly below.
 */

gateway credential: kto15_8KtvEYSD8WJ9Uyq

Hi team,

Before I hand off the 3.2 release, please note the humidity sensor drift reported on Verdana controllers in the Elmbrook trial site. Drift exceeds 4% after roughly ten days of continuous operation; firmware 3.2.1 adds an automatic recalibration cycle every 72 hours. Support should advise growers to install 3.2.1 and trigger a manual recalibration once. The hotfix bundle must be verified before distribution, so I'm including the signing key used for the 3.2.1 packages below.

release key, fahof-yagap: bky3_m5d